The 2021 releases of Riti Riwaj continued the show's focus on dark traditions and their impact on modern relationships. Unlike standard series with a continuous plot, each "part" or sub-series features a unique cast and storyline. 2. Featured 2021 Sub-Series Among the notable releases in 2021 were:
Pinjara: Released in January 2021, this story follows a bride who must marry the groom’s sister first to ward off a perceived "bad omen" in her stars. The plot explores the unexpected complications and shift in sexual orientation that arise from this ritual.
Cast: Misthi Basu (as Pallavi Basu), Mahi Kamla, and Suraj Soni.
Mann-Marzi: Released in July 2021, this segment depicts a ritual where a newly married couple is prohibited from meeting for a month. During this time, the groom becomes infatuated with a seductive maid, leading to betrayal. Cast: Gautam Handa, Priya Mishra, and Dakshit Bharadwaj.

Before dissecting Part 6, it is crucial to understand the premise. The Riti Riwaj (meaning "Customs and Traditions") series explores the dark, often erotic underbelly of age-old Indian rituals. Each episode (or part) focuses on a different village, family, or community bound by rigid customs that exploit human desires.
